Road cycling in Rødovre, a municipality within the Copenhagen metropolitan area, offers access to extensive networks of no traffic road cycling routes. The region is characterized by suburban landscapes integrated with significant green spaces, historical elements like the Vestvolden, and natural features such as Damhussøen and the hills of Herstedhøje. Many routes feature well-paved surfaces, providing accessible and enjoyable cycling experiences.

Rødovre offers a wide selection of traffic-free road cycling routes. There are over 290 routes available, catering to various skill levels. You'll find approximately 120 easy routes, 155 moderate routes, and a few more challenging options.
Most of Rødovre's road cycling routes feature well-paved surfaces, making them smooth and enjoyable. Key paths like the Vestvolden Bike Path are known for their good condition, suitable for road bikes.
Yes, Rødovre and its surroundings offer several excellent loop routes. For example, you can explore the Herstedhøje – Bastrup Lake loop from Islev, which is a moderate 70 km ride, or the View of Herstedhøje – Herstedhøje loop from Herlev for a longer adventure.
Many routes incorporate significant natural elements. You can cycle along the historic Vestvolden, enjoy the scenic views around Damhussøen, or explore the hills of Herstedhøje. These areas provide green spaces and opportunities to observe local wildlife.
The Vestvolden, an old fortification line, is a prominent historical feature that many routes utilize. While cycling along it, you can experience a unique historical backdrop. For a broader historical context, the region's proximity to Copenhagen also offers access to sites like Amalienborg Palace Square or Christiansborg Palace, though these are a bit further afield.
Absolutely. Areas like Herstedhøje offer elevated views of the surrounding landscape, providing excellent scenic viewpoints during your ride. The Herstedhøje – View of Herstedhøje loop from Hvidovre is a great option for this.
The komoot community highly rates the cycling experience in Rødovre, with an average score of 4.29 stars from over 640 ratings. Cyclists often praise the well-maintained, traffic-free paths, the blend of natural scenery and historical sites, and the accessibility for various skill levels.
Yes, parking facilities are generally available near popular access points for routes, especially around areas like the Vestvolden and Damhussøen. It's advisable to check specific route details for the most convenient parking options.
Rødovre is well-integrated into Copenhagen's public transport network. Bus lines and a train station provide good access to various parts of the municipality, making it easy to reach starting points for many cycling routes, including those along the Vestvolden and near Damhussøen.
Many of the traffic-free routes, particularly those along the Vestvolden Bike Path and around Damhussøen, are suitable for families. Their mostly flat and well-paved surfaces make for a pleasant and safe cycling experience for all ages. An easy option is the Vestvolden Bike Path – Skrædderholmen Bridge loop from Brøndbyøster.
While cycling with dogs is generally permitted on many paths, it's important to keep your dog on a leash, especially in nature areas and near other users. Always be mindful of local regulations and other cyclists or pedestrians.
You'll find various cafes and pubs in the towns and residential areas that these routes pass through or are close to. While not always directly on the path, popular spots like Damhussøen often have amenities nearby for refreshments.
